BUGBROOKE WEST END
SP65NE
4/33 No.25
21/05/87
II
House. Late C17, altered late C19 with C20 alterations and additions. Coursed
squared ironstone, slate roof, blue brick end stacks. 3-unit plan. 2 storeys and
attic; 3-window range. 2-light ovolo-moulded stone mullion windows to ground and
first floor centre with hood moulds, similar 3-light windows to ground and first
floor left and right. Quoins, chamfered brick eaves, stone-coped gables with
kneelers and gabled roof dormer. Similar 3-light windows to ground and first
floor right gable end, and similar 2-light window to attic floor. Left gable end
has two 1-light attic windows with moulded stone surrounds and hood moulds.
Entrance to rear in C20 2-storey extension. Interior noted as having chamfered
spine beams and open fireplace with chamfered bressumer.
